As remote work becomes the norm, HR professionals must adapt to manage a distributed workforce effectively. The shift to remote work requires a different skill set, as traditional in-office practices are often not transferable to a virtual environment. To stay ahead, HR professionals should focus on enhancing digital communication, embracing technology for virtual hiring and onboarding, fostering remote team culture, and ensuring compliance with labor laws for remote employees. By equipping HR professionals with these tools and strategies, organizations can ensure a smooth transition to remote work while maintaining productivity and employee engagement.
